Lead futures fall on subdued domestic demand

Lead prices fell by 0.48 per cent to Rs 113.65 per kg today after participants reduced exposures amid a weak trend at domestic spot markets due to subdued demand even as the metal strengthened overseas.

At the Multi Commodity exchange, lead for delivery in March shed 55 paise, or 0.48 per cent, to Rs 113.65 per kg in a business turnover of 328 lots.

The metal for March delivery also rose by a similar margin to Rs 114.45 per kg in 22 lots.

Analysts said subdued demand from battery-makers in the domestic spot market mainly put pressure on lead futures here but the metal's strength at the LME, restricted losses here.
